Transaction 758eec8232bde809e6d61ab24542cb5bf71699132b37bd635706087a912ea268

1 Input
2 Outputs
  • 758eec8232bde809e6d61ab24542cb5bf71699132b37bd635706087a912ea268:0
  • value  2618738
    address  bc1qcdlafs7xau7cdsl5t45zlxcskp07pf4qmrvu27
  • 758eec8232bde809e6d61ab24542cb5bf71699132b37bd635706087a912ea268:1
  • value  110656
    address  3JAmzAXbsV7mPHDyhdF6v4ZoDQ14b3awoQ